Williams, who turned 24 last month, continued his much-improved sophomore season by completing 60.7% of his passes for 242 yards, two touchdowns and no interceptions in Sunday’s 31-3 win. The Bears moved to 10-4 and remain ahead of the Green Bay Packers (9-4-1) in the NFC North.
The Chicago Bears are 7-5 in their 12 coldest games at Soldier Field since they began playing their home games there in 1971.
